人体气味分析方法研究进展 被引量:2

Research Progress in Methods for Human Body Odor Analysis

摘要 人体气味是一种重要的信息素,在法庭科学、灾后救援、疾病诊断甚至化妆品研发等多个领域都具有广泛应用。在法庭科学领域,识别人体气味中的挥发性有机物成分(Volatile Organic Compounds, VOCs)对侦查方向的确定和尸体搜索等方面具有重要意义。人体气味成分复杂,需要借助介质采集人体气味制成人体气味样本,再利用高灵敏度的仪器进行分析,在分析前往往需要对样本进行保存。通过总结近几年的相关文献,概述了人体气味常用的采集、保存及检测方法。其中,采集方法包括接触式采集和非接触式采集,保存方法主要关注容器的类型以及保存温度等条件,检测方法则涵盖气相色谱法、电子鼻等多种技术。最后,对人体气味分析未来的发展方向进行了展望,旨在为法庭科学领域开展应用人体气味侦破案件等相关研究提供参考。 Human odor is an important pheromone with a wide range of applications in various fields such as forensic science,disaster relief,disease diagnosis,and even cosmetic research and development.In the field of forensic science,the identification of volatile organic compounds(VOCs)in human odor is of great significance in determining the direction of investigation and the search for corpses.Due to the complex components of human odor,it is necessary to collect human odor with media to make human odor samples,and then use highly sensitive instruments for further analysis.Samples often need to be preserved before analysis.By summarizing the relevant literature in recent years,the collection,preservation and detection methods commonly used to examine human odor are outlined.Among them,the collection methods include contact and non-contact collection,the preservation methods mainly focus on the type of container and the preservation temperature and other conditions,and the detection methods cover a variety of techniques such as gas chromatography and electronic nose.Finally,the future development direction of human odor analysis is prospected,aiming to provide a reference for the court science field to carry out the applications of human odor to detect cases and other related research.
